Canada Prime Minister Justin Trudeau become widely unpopular over a wide range of issues, including the high cost of living ...
Prime Minister Justin Trudeau is in British Columbia for the holidays, and a Government of Canada plane has landed at Kelowna ...
Canadian Finance Minister Chrystia Freeland, long Prime Minister Justin Trudeau’s most powerful minister, has announced she ...
Canadian Prime Minister Justin Trudeau faces the biggest test of his political career after Finance Minister Chrystia ...
Prime Minister Justin Trudeau has named eight new members to his cabinet as he continues to face pressure to step down.
Canadian Prime Minister Justin Trudeau, whose party looks set to lose power early next year, is under increasing pressure ...
Prime Minister Justin Trudeau was taking part in a cabinet committee meeting on Canada-U.S. relations today, amid increasing ...
Trump takes on Canada, Greenland. Also on Tuesday, Trump made a post directed toward Canadian Prime Minister Justin Trudeau, ...